Why we love this Wine
Valentin Létoquart is one of the southern Rhones most exciting young producers, making energetic biodynamic wines with the help of his neighbour’s horse. This is a wine for the Autumn heat. 75% Grenache from a plot of 36 year old vines and 25% Carignan. Picked early in the season and kept on skins for only 5 days means that it’s pure, bright and fresh. Cranberry, fruit punch, glou glou (gluggable) drop. Serve chilled and treat it like a deep rosé.
